Jerusalem: One dead after explosions at bus station and Ramot junction, Israeli police say



CNN
 — 

Two explosions shook Jerusalem early Wednesday, killing one person and injuring more than a dozen, Israeli police said.

The first explosion at a bus station near the entrance of Jerusalem at 7:06 a.m. injured at least 11 people, including a person that later died, police said. Israeli Army Radio said the blast was caused by an explosive device planted at the scene.

A second explosion was reported at the city’s Ramot junction at 7:30 a.m., police said. Three people were evacuated from the scene with minor injuries, they added.

After the first blast, two paramedics from Magen David Adom, Israel’s Red Cross affiliate, said they found two seriously injured people lying on the ground when they arrived at the scene.

“We were at the MDA station by the entrance to the city when we heard a large explosion. We immediately headed to the scene in large numbers, including ambulances, MICUs (mobile intensive care units) and medicycles,” said the paramedics. “Two seriously wounded were lying nearby, a 16-year-old in the bus stop and a 45-year-old on the sidewalk.”

A spokesperson with the Israeli police said they are investigating and searching for suspects behind the blasts.
